


L?sungen für den Dienst, der nach der MySQL -Installation nicht gestartet werden kann
Apr 08, 2025 am 11:18 AM
Mysql weigerte sich zu starten? Nicht in Panik, lass es uns ausprobieren!
Viele Freunde stellten fest, dass der Service nach der Installation von MySQL nicht gestartet werden konnte, und sie waren so ?ngstlich! Mach dir keine Sorgen, dieser Artikel wird dich dazu bringen, ruhig damit umzugehen und den Mastermind dahinter herauszufinden! Nachdem Sie es gelesen haben, k?nnen Sie dieses Problem nicht nur l?sen, sondern auch Ihr Verst?ndnis von MySQL -Diensten und Ihren Ideen zur Fehlerbehebungsproblemen verbessern und zu einem leistungsst?rkeren Datenbankadministrator werden!
MySQL -Dienst startete nicht, und es gibt viele Gründe, von einfachen Konfigurationsfehlern bis hin zu komplexen Systemproblemen. Beginnen wir mit den h?ufigsten Aspekten.
Grundkenntnisse: Kurzer Beschreibung des Service-Start-up-Prozesss
Mysql Service-Starts, einfach ausgedrückt, wird mySQL-bezogene Dateien auf das Betriebssystem geladen und dann den MySQL-Daemon starten. Dies beinhaltet das Lesen von Konfigurationsdateien, das überprüfen der Portbetreuung, den Zugriff auf Datenverzeichnisse usw. Ein Problem mit einem beliebigen Link kann dazu führen, dass das Start -up fehlschl?gt.
CORE: Fehlerbehebung Ideen und gemeinsame Befehle
Zun?chst müssen wir best?tigen, ob MySQL erfolgreich installiert wurde. Das ist kein Unsinn. Manchmal ist das Installationspaket besch?digt oder es gibt ein Problem mit dem Installationsprozess. Sie denken, es wurde installiert, aber tats?chlich ist es nicht so.
überprüfen Sie das Installationsverzeichnis, um festzustellen, ob es mySQL -Bin?r- und Konfigurationsdateien vorhanden ist (normalerweise my.cnf).
überprüfen Sie als n?chstes das Befehlszeilen -Tool, um den Service -Status zu überprüfen:
<code class="bash">systemctl status mysqld # Linux系統(tǒng)net start MySQL # Windows系統(tǒng)</code>
Wenn der Service gestartet wurde, wird der Service -Statusinformationen angezeigt, da der Service nicht gestartet wurde, oder das Startup fehlgeschlagen ist. Wenn die Eingabeaufforderung fehlschl?gt, beobachten Sie die Fehlermeldung, dies ist ein wichtiger Hinweis!
Tiefst: Fehlermeldungsanalyse
Fehlermeldung ist sehr seltsam, kann jedoch grob in mehrere Kategorien unterteilt werden:
[mysqld]
datadir
-Pfad aufgrund des Fehlers fehlschl?gt. Portbelegung: MySQL verwendet standardm??ig Port 3306. Wenn dieser Hafen von anderen Programmen besetzt ist, kann MySQL natürlich nicht beginnen. Sie k?nnen netstat -tulnp | grep 3306
verwenden netstat -tulnp | grep 3306
(Linux) oder Explorer (Windows) zum Anzeigen der Portnutzung. Wenn Sie besetzt sind, müssen Sie das Programm einstellen, das den Port einnimmt, oder die MySQL -Portnummer ?ndern.
Berechtigungen Problem: Der MySQL -Dienst erfordert ausreichende Berechtigungen, um auf das Datenverzeichnis und die Konfigurationsdateien zuzugreifen. überprüfen Sie die Lese- und Schreibberechtigungen des MySQL -Benutzers in diese Verzeichnisse. In dieser Hinsicht sind die Erlaubnisfehler h?ufig versteckte M?rder.
Datenverzeichnis besch?digt: Wenn das Datenverzeichnis besch?digt ist, kann MySQL ebenfalls nicht starten. Versuchen Sie, das Datenverzeichnis zu sichern und MySQL neu zu initialisieren. Bitte seien Sie vorsichtig, wenn Sie dies tun!
Unzureichende Systemressourcen: Der unzureichende Speicher oder ein unzureichender Speicherplatz kann auch dazu führen, dass MySQL -Starts fehlschl?gt. überprüfen Sie die Verwendung von Systemressourcen.
Erweiterte Verwendung: Protokollanalyse
Die Fehlerprotokolldatei von Mysql (normalerweise error.log
) erfasst die Details des Startversagens. überprüfen Sie diese Protokolldatei, um genauere Fehlerursachen zu finden. Die Protokollanalyse ist eine Muss für Experten!
Optimierung und Best Practices: Die Pr?vention ist besser als die Behandlung
Vor dem Installieren von MySQL ist es am besten, die Systemumgebung zuerst zu überprüfen, um sicherzustellen, dass die Mindestanforderungen an MySQL erfüllt sind. überprüfen Sie nach Abschluss der Installation die Konfigurationsdatei sorgf?ltig, um sicherzustellen, dass alle Parameter korrekt eingestellt werden. Die regelm??ige Sicherung von Daten ist eine t?gliche Hausaufgaben für Datenbankadministratoren! Entwickeln Sie gute Programmiergewohnheiten, vermeiden Sie unn?tige Fehler und verringern Sie die anschlie?ende Fehlerbehebung.
Code -Beispiel (Python -Skript, Unterstützung bei der überprüfung der Portbetreuung):
<code class="python">import socketdef is_port_in_use(port): with socket.socket(socket.AF_INET, socket.SOCK_STREAM) as s: return s.connect_ex(('127.0.0.1', port)) == 0if is_port_in_use(3306): print("Port 3306 is in use!")else: print("Port 3306 is available.")</code>
Denken Sie daran, der Schlüssel zur L?sung des Problems liegt in der sorgf?ltigen Beobachtung der Fehlerinformationen und der Analyse in Kombination mit Erfahrung. Wenn Sie mehr praktizieren und mehr zusammenfassen, werden Sie der Controller von MySQL Services!
Das obige ist der detaillierte Inhalt vonL?sungen für den Dienst, der nach der MySQL -Installation nicht gestartet werden kann.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Hei?e KI -Werkzeuge

Undress AI Tool
Ausziehbilder kostenlos

Undresser.AI Undress
K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over
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Clothoff.io
KI-Kleiderentferner

Video Face Swap
Tauschen Sie Gesichter in jedem Video mühelos mit unserem v?llig kostenlosen KI-Gesichtstausch-Tool aus!

Hei?er Artikel

Hei?e Werkzeuge

Notepad++7.3.1
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version
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1
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6
Visuelle Webentwicklungstools

SublimeText3 Mac-Version
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Wait1–2 -styRsifdiskActivityContinues, AswindowsSetupMayAppearFrozenduringFileExpansionorUpdateinstallation.2.RecognizeNalalslowphasen wie "gotingDevicesReady" orfirstboot.3.forcerestartonlyafter2 stunden-noaktivit?ts -powerbuttowerButton.4.

Inhalt verstehen den Mechanismus der Parabola SAR, das Arbeitsprinzip der Parabola -SAR -Berechnungsmethode und der Beschleunigungsfaktor visuelle Darstellung der Handelsdiagramme Anwendung von Parabola SAR auf Kryptow?hrungsm?rkten1. Identifizieren Sie potenzielle Trendumkehr 2. Bestimmen Sie die besten Eintritts- und Ausstiegspunkte3. Fallstudie für dynamische Stop -Loss -Order festlegen: Hypothetische ETH -Handelsszenario Parabola SAR -Handelssignale und Interpretation basierend auf Parabola SAR -Handelsausführung, die Parabola SAR mit anderen Indikatoren1 kombiniert. Verwenden Sie bewegliche Durchschnittswerte, um den Trend 2. Relative Festigkeitsindikator (RSI) für die Impulsanalyse3 zu best?tigen3. Bollinger -B?nder für Volatilit?tsanalyse Vorteile von Parabola SAR und Einschr?nkungen Vorteile von Parabola SAR

Inhaltsverzeichnis Solana Preisgeschichte und wichtige Marktdaten wichtige Daten in Solana Preisdiagramm: 2025 Solana-Preisprognose: Optimistische 2026 Solana-Preisprognose: Trend 2026 Solana-Preisprognose: 2030 Solana Langfristige Preisprognose: Top Blockchain? Was wirkt sich auf die Prognose der Sonnenpreise aus? Skalierbarkeit und Solana: Wettbewerbsvorteile Sollen Sie in den n?chsten Jahren in Solana investieren? Schlussfolgerung: Solanas Preisaussichten Schlussfolgerung: Solana hat hervorragende Skalierbarkeit, niedrige Transaktionskosten und hohe Effizienz

Der Blockchain -Browser ist ein notwendiges Tool zur Abfragetation digitaler W?hrungsinformationen. Es bietet eine visuelle Schnittstelle für Blockchain -Daten, damit Benutzer Transaktions -Hash, Blockh?he, Adressausgleich und andere Informationen abfragen k?nnen. Das Arbeitsprinzip umfasst Datensynchronisation, Parsen, Indizierung und Benutzeroberfl?che. Kernfunktionen decken Abfrage -Transaktionsdetails, Blockinformationen, Adressausgleich, Token -Daten und Netzwerkstatus ab. Wenn Sie es verwenden, müssen Sie TXID erhalten und den entsprechenden Blockchain -Browser wie Ethercan oder Blockchain.com für die Suche ausw?hlen. Abfragedateninformationen zum Anzeigen des Gleichgewichts- und Transaktionsverlaufs, indem Sie die Adresse eingeben; Zu den Mainstream -Browsern geh?ren Bitcoin's Blockchain.com, Etherscan.io von Ethereum, B

UsetracemalloctoTrackMemoryAllocations undidentififyHigh-Memorindininen; 2.MonitorObjectCountswithgcandobjgraphoToDeCtGrowingObjecttypes;

Blockchain ist eine verteilte und dezentrale digitale Ledger -Technologie. Zu den Kernprinzipien geh?ren: 1. Distributed Ledger stellt sicher, dass Daten gleichzeitig auf allen Knoten gespeichert werden. 2. Verschlüsselungstechnologie, Verknüpfung von Bl?cken über Hash -Werte, um sicherzustellen, dass Daten nicht manipuliert werden; 3.. Konsensmechanismen wie POW oder POS stellen sicher, dass Transaktionen zwischen Knoten vereinbart werden. 4. Dezentralisierung, Beseitigung eines einzelnen Kontrollpunkts, Verbesserung der Zensurresistenz; 5. Smart Contracts, Protokolle für die automatisierte Ausführung. Kryptow?hrungen sind digitale Verm?genswerte, die auf Blockchain ausgestellt werden. Der Betriebsprozess ist: 1. Der Benutzer initiiert Transaktionen und Zeichen digital; 2. Die Transaktionen werden an das Netzwerk übertragen; 3. Der Bergmann oder der Verifizierer überprüft die Gültigkeit der Transaktion; 4.. Mehrere Transaktionen werden in neue Bl?cke verpackt. 5. Best?tigen Sie die neue Zone durch den Konsensmechanismus

Binance: ist bekannt für seine hohe Liquidit?t, Unterstützung mit mehreren W?hrungen, diversifizierte Handelsmodi und leistungsstarke Sicherheitssysteme; 2. OKX: Bietet diversifizierte Handelsprodukte, Layout-Defi und NFT und verfügt über einen Hochleistungs-Matching-Motor. 3. Huobi: Tief auf dem asiatischen Markt besch?ftigt, achtet auf Compliance -Operationen und bietet professionelle Dienstleistungen an. 4. Coinbase: Starke Einhaltung, freundliche Schnittstelle, geeignet für Anf?nger und ist ein b?rsennotiertes Unternehmen; 5. Kraken: Strenge Sicherheitsma?nahmen, unterstützt mehrere Fiat -W?hrungen und hat eine hohe Transparenz; 6. Bybit: Konzentriert sich auf Derivathandel, geringe Latenz und vollst?ndige Risikokontrolle; 7. Kucoin: Reiche W?hrung, unterstützt aufkommende Projekte und kann sich mit KCS -Dividenden genie?en. 8. Gate.io: H?ufige neue Münzen, mit Kopie Trent

Smart Contracts sind automatische Ausführungsprogramme, die auf Blockchains gespeichert sind. Der Kern besteht darin, die Logik "If ... dann ..." durch Code zu implementieren, um Protokolle auf dezentrale und manipulationsfreie Weise auszuführen. 1. Schreiben Sie Code: Definieren Sie die Vertragslogik mithilfe von Sprachen wie Solidit?t; 2. Kompilieren: Umwandeln Sie den Code in maschinelles Lesbare Bytecode. 3.. 4.. Ausführung der Trigger: Wenn die voreingestellten Bedingungen erfüllt sind, wird der Vertrag automatisch ausgeführt. 5. Zeichnen Sie das Ergebnis auf: Alle Vorg?nge werden in der Kette dauerhaft aufgezeichnet, um Transparenz und überprüfbarkeit zu gew?hrleisten. Es l?st das Vertrauen, die Effizienz, die Kosten, die Transparenz- und Ausführungsrisiken in traditionellen Protokollen und wird in Defi-, Lieferketten-, Copyright -Management-, Abstimmungs-, Versicherungs- und Spielfeldern h?ufig eingesetzt.
